Substation busbar wiring

Busbar wiring in substations connects multiple circuits through a common conductive path, with configurations chosen based on reliability, flexibility, and maintenance requirements.

Overview of Busbars

A busbar is a metallic strip or bar that conducts electricity within a substation, serving as a common connection point for incoming and outgoing circuits such as feeders, transformers, and generators . Busbars allow for organized, safe, and efficient distribution of electrical power while minimizing energy losses and facilitating maintenance.

Common Busbar Configurations

  1. Single Bus System
    • All circuits connect to a single bus.
    • Simple, economical, and easy to operate.
    • Limitation: any fault or maintenance on the bus interrupts all connected circuits .
  2. Single Bus with Sectionalizer
    • The bus is divided into sections using a bus coupler and isolators.
    • Faults in one section do not affect the other, allowing partial maintenance without full shutdown .
  3. Main and Transfer Bus
    • Includes a main bus and an auxiliary transfer bus.
    • Load can be shifted to the transfer bus during maintenance of a circuit breaker, improving reliability .
  4. Double Bus, Double Breaker
    • Each circuit is connected to two main busbars through two breakers.
    • Provides high reliability and redundancy; maintenance can be performed without interrupting supply .
  5. Ring Bus / Ring Main
    • Busbars form a continuous loop with breakers at each connection.
    • Enhances fault tolerance and operational flexibility; suitable for medium to large substations .
  6. Breaker-and-a-Half Scheme
    • Two circuits share three breakers, forming a mesh of busbars.
    • Offers high reliability and allows maintenance without supply interruption; commonly used in high-voltage substations with critical loads .

Design Considerations

  • Material Selection: Copper is preferred for high-current applications due to superior conductivity and durability, while aluminum is used where cost and weight are critical .
  • Sizing and Current Rating: Busbar cross-section is determined by expected load and permissible temperature rise, ensuring safe operation under full load .
  • Fault Tolerance: Configurations like ring bus and breaker-and-a-half improve system resilience against faults.
  • Maintenance Flexibility: Sectionalized and transfer bus arrangements allow maintenance without complete shutdown.
  • Voltage Level and Load Criticality: Higher voltage and critical loads require more complex and redundant busbar schemes.

Practical Wiring Layout

  • Each circuit typically includes a circuit breaker, isolators, and current transformers.
  • Busbars are arranged to minimize conductor length, reduce losses, and allow clear access for maintenance.
  • Coordination with equipment manufacturers ensures the layout matches actual equipment dimensions and ratings . In summary, substation busbar wiring is a balance between simplicity, reliability, and operational flexibility, with the choice of configuration depending on substation size, voltage level, load criticality, and maintenance requirements. Proper design ensures safe, efficient, and continuous power distribution.
